Job Description
Role Description
As an Associate on our SEO team, you are the foundation of our tactical delivery. This role is perfect for a detail-oriented individual with a baseline understanding of search engines who is eager to master the "art and science" of organic growth. You will provide critical support across multiple accounts, learning to execute technical audits, keyword research, and reporting that directly influences how global brands appear to the world. You’ll work closely with a Manager to turn data into insights and ensure our clients' digital presence is optimized for success.
- Draft foundational SEO deliverables including keyword research, meta-data optimizations, and on-page content recommendations.
- Support the execution of Technical Site Audits, identifying issues like broken links, crawl errors, and page speed bottlenecks.
- Produce weekly, monthly, and quarterly performance reports using tools like Google Analytics, Search Console, and Looker Studio.
- Assist in conducting Content Gap Analyses to identify opportunities for clients to capture more organic traffic.
- Manage administrative project needs, including drafting call agendas, taking meeting notes, and tracking action items for the team.
- Stay up-to-date with search engine algorithm changes and industry trends to help the team pivot strategies proactively.
- Perform Quality Assurance (QA) on your own work products to ensure they meet DEPT®’s high standards before client delivery.
